Transaction dff7eddfe68b23aa9cb6d73ef46c294374e40e4d846528055f4031f840396234

19 Input
2 Outputs
  • dff7eddfe68b23aa9cb6d73ef46c294374e40e4d846528055f4031f840396234:0
  • value  989956
    address  3JpXRwNQwQThPDQJpuZ7sg1Urxg551qXoG
  • dff7eddfe68b23aa9cb6d73ef46c294374e40e4d846528055f4031f840396234:1
  • value  670839139
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s